SpaceX’s Starship prototype has successfully completed a static fire test at its Boca Chica facility, a key milestone toward its planned orbital launch. The test confirms the vehicle’s engines fired simultaneously while stationary, demonstrating critical systems are operational. This development is significant as it clears a major technical hurdle in SpaceX’s ambitious schedule for future missions, including crewed lunar and Mars missions.

According to SpaceX, the static fire test of the Starship SN24 prototype was conducted on March 22, 2024. During the test, all Raptor engines were ignited simultaneously for a brief period, confirming their functionality and the vehicle’s readiness for further testing. SpaceX CEO Elon Musk tweeted that the test was successful, describing it as an important step toward the upcoming orbital launch.

SpaceX has previously experienced delays and setbacks in its Starship program, including multiple static fire tests and prototype failures. The recent test marks a potential turning point, as it is the first time in several months that the vehicle has successfully completed such a test without incident. The company plans to proceed with a full orbital launch attempt once all tests are satisfactory, though a specific date has not yet been announced.

Recent Developments in Starship Testing and Industry Expectations

SpaceX has been developing Starship since 2012, with multiple prototypes built and tested at Boca Chica, Texas. The program has faced numerous delays, technical challenges, and setbacks, including failed static fire tests and prototype explosions. The company’s last major milestone was the successful launch and landing of Starship SN15 in May 2021, which demonstrated controlled ascent and descent. Since then, SpaceX has focused on refining the vehicle’s design, with SN24 being the latest prototype tested.

Industry analysts have closely watched SpaceX’s progress, as the success of Starship could revolutionize space travel by enabling cost-effective, large payloads and crewed missions beyond Earth orbit. Regulatory approvals from the Federal Aviation Administration (FAA) remain pending, with the agency conducting environmental and safety reviews of the Boca Chica site.

Remaining Technical and Regulatory Challenges

While the static fire test was successful, it is not yet clear when SpaceX will attempt an orbital launch of Starship. The company still needs to complete additional tests, including cryogenic and flight rehearsals, and obtain regulatory approval from the FAA. It is also uncertain whether the vehicle will meet all safety and performance standards required for crewed missions.

Upcoming Tests and Expected Launch Timeline

Following the successful static fire, SpaceX plans to conduct further testing, including cryogenic propellant loading and low-altitude flight tests. The company has not announced a specific date for the orbital launch but indicated that it aims to proceed within the next few months if all tests are successful. Regulatory approval remains a key milestone before any launch attempt.
